Every diamond we set is laboratory-grown. That is a deliberate choice, not a compromise. Laboratory-grown diamonds are chemically, physically, and optically identical to mined diamonds. The same crystal lattice, the same hardness, the same fire. The only difference is where they were formed.
The advantages are real. Laboratory-grown stones cost roughly thirty to forty percent less than equivalent mined stones, which means you can buy the size, color, and clarity you actually want rather than the version you could afford. They carry no environmental footprint from open-pit mining. And every stone arrives with its original GIA or IGI grading report, the same independent verification used for the finest mined diamonds.
For most customers, the choice between mined and laboratory-grown comes down to one question: would you rather pay for the mining history, or for the piece itself? We took our position years ago. We pay for the piece.
